Musically, "Super Cell" is defined by its —a subgenre of trap characterized by distorted, buzzing synthesizers and upbeat, video-game-like melodies. The production mirrors the frantic energy of an anime battle sequence. Trippie Redd’s vocal performance is equally kinetic, utilizing a rhythmic, staccato flow that matches the rapid-fire synth stabs. This sound marked a significant pivot in his career, moving away from the "emo-rap" ballads of his earlier work toward a more digitized, high-octane aesthetic. The song by Trippie Redd , featured on his 2021 album Trip At Knight , serves as a high-energy intersection between modern hyperpop-influenced trap and Otaku culture . The track is a vivid exploration of Trippie’s status in the rap game, using the lens of the iconic anime series Dragon Ball Z to frame his evolution and power.
